引言
HTML5作为新一代的网页设计标准,为网页开发带来了更多的功能和可能性。对于即将到来的期末大作业,掌握HTML5的相关技巧和案例分析将有助于提升你的作品质量和完成度。本文将带你从入门到精通,详细了解HTML5网页设计的实战技巧与案例分析。
一、HTML5基础入门
1.1 HTML5简介
HTML5是HTML的第五个版本,它增加了许多新特性和功能,如视频、音频、画布(Canvas)、地理定位等。HTML5使得网页开发更加便捷,提高了用户体验。
1.2 HTML5基本结构
一个标准的HTML5页面通常包括以下结构:
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<title>页面标题</title>
</head>
<body>
<!-- 页面内容 -->
</body>
</html>
1.3 常用标签介绍
<header>:定义页面的页眉区域。<nav>:定义导航链接。<article>:定义文章或报章。<section>:定义区段。<aside>:定义侧边栏内容。<footer>:定义页脚。
二、HTML5实战技巧
2.1 响应式设计
响应式设计是HTML5网页设计的重要技巧之一。它能够使网页在不同设备上自动调整布局,提供更好的用户体验。
<meta name="viewport" content="width=device-width, initial-scale=1.0">
2.2 CSS3动画
CSS3动画可以给网页带来丰富的视觉效果。以下是一个简单的CSS3动画示例:
@keyframes rotate {
from { transform: rotate(0deg); }
to { transform: rotate(360deg); }
}
.animated {
animation: rotate 2s linear infinite;
}
2.3 视频与音频
HTML5支持直接在网页中嵌入视频和音频,无需额外插件。
<video src="video.mp4" controls></video>
<audio src="audio.mp3" controls></audio>
三、案例分析
3.1 案例一:个人博客
分析:个人博客通常需要展示文章、图片、评论等功能。在HTML5网页设计中,可以使用<article>、<section>、<aside>等标签来组织内容。
3.2 案例二:在线商店
分析:在线商店需要展示商品、购物车、结算等功能。在HTML5网页设计中,可以使用<nav>、<footer>等标签来组织导航和页脚,同时结合JavaScript实现购物车和结算功能。
3.3 案例三:企业官网
分析:企业官网需要展示公司简介、产品介绍、新闻动态等功能。在HTML5网页设计中,可以使用<header>、<footer>、<section>等标签来组织内容,并使用CSS3实现美观的页面效果。
四、总结
HTML5网页设计是一门实践性很强的技术。通过本文的介绍,相信你已经对HTML5有了更深入的了解。在完成期末大作业时,结合所学知识和案例分析,相信你能够设计出优秀的HTML5网页作品。祝你期末大作业顺利!
